Eqtidaar has sadly passed away

Our Royal Ascot Group 1 winner will be sadly missed by all those who worked with him

Shadwell are very sorry to have to announce that Eqtidaar, our Group 1 Commonwealth Cup winner and promising young sire, has been put down upon veterinary advice following complications from a recent health condition.

In addition to his impressive performance at Royal Ascot, the homebred son of Invincible Spirit was also a winner on debut at two years with other strong performances in Stakes company.

This extremely sad news comes as his first two-year-olds hit the racecourse in 2023; meanwhile yesterday his filly out of L’Ile Aux Loups sold for £120,000 to Peter & Ross Doyle at the Goffs UK Breeze Up Sale.

Shadwell would like to thank the many breeders who supported Eqtidaar during his all too brief stallion career.
